Hi Daisuke,
As per your requirement, to get done your work you need to create two Adobe Forms , one is for Offline Interactive Form and other is Online Interactive Form.
In offline Interactive you design your form and define the Layout type as zci layout and Abap Dictionary Based interface. And by executing the form you can save the form to your desktop.
Now in online Interactive Form you create the context similar to the one which has been created in the Offline Interactive Form. Now in one view you define the file upload functionality and in other view you define the adobe interactive form, for this the interface is automatically as it asks for the context and its of type XML based interface, also do maintain the context variable something like "PDFDATASTRING" with type XSTRING in the Component Controller and now in adobe view you give the property pdfstring as "PDFDATASTRING" and dont forget to provide the navigation of these two view, and set the File Upload View as default view.
The above functionality can help you in some way or the other.

Web Dynpro for ABAP Adobe Forms
We have created a table with fields.
How can we create a Web Dynpro for ABAP applicaton to populate these fields into an Adobe Form?hi,
Refer this: /people/bhawanidutt.dabral/blog/2007/11/15/how-to133-integrate-adobe-form-on-webdynpro-for-abap-and-deploy-it-on-portal
If you have created Fields or Table in Adobe form then you can populate those fields in Adobe form.
When you give the name of Adobe form in the Template Source Property of Interactive UI then screen will pop up asking to make contexts for the fields in adobe form.
If you click on yes, then you will have automatically created context corresponding to Fields or Table in your WD application.
Write the suitable logic to populate the Contexts in Wd Do init or using supply funciton
This way your Adobe form will be populated with values.

ArchieThe PCD path of the portal object is the Navigation target.
http:/myServer:50000/irj/portal?NavigationTarget=ROLES://portal_content/myFolder/myRole
This can be hashed and shortened to form the Short URL as shown below
http:/myServer:50000/irj/portal?NavigationTarget=navurl://b3d6d9ebac16a46574d62757803b05d4
Short URL can be enabled and disabled depending upon the requirements.
Check the links below for detail description to enable short URL:
http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w70ehp2/helpdata/en/43/014421d21d6fade10000000a11466f/frameset.htm
http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nw70ehp2/helpdata/en/49/330b66fd695aa8e10000000a42189d/frameset.htm
NavigationTarget generally shows all the portal roles with the specific object highlighted.
In the sense it takes you to that Object with the portal header and TLN.
If your requirement is not to show header and TLN,then try adding &NavMode=3 to the NavigationTarget url you are using as below
http://<server>.<port>/irj/portal?NavigationTarget=ROLES://<PCD path of object>&NavMode=3
